Pertanyaan Cara membuka kompresi file 9GB di Windows FAT32


Saya memiliki file RAR 2GB yang berisi file video 9GB. Saya menggunakan sistem file FAT32. Sekarang saya ingin meng-unzip file itu tetapi setelah 4GB saya mendapatkan kesalahan karena batas ukuran file FAT32.

Sekarang saya ingin tahu bagaimana saya bisa mengekstrak video itu? Saya tahu bahwa satu cara adalah mengubah partisi saya menjadi NTFS tetapi saya tidak ingin mengikuti cara itu.

Saya juga sudah mencoba 7-zip tetapi itu lagi memberikan kesalahan setelah 4GB.

Satu cara lain adalah membagi file itu tetapi saya tidak tahu bagaimana saya bisa membagi file video yang di-zip.

Jadi ada ide apa? Bagaimana saya bisa menyingkirkan masalah ini.


Memperbarui: 

Untuk semua orang yang berpikir bahwa itu bukan AVI File, atau mungkin saya salah mengerti, atau mungkin saya tidak menyebutkan ukuran yang benar atau jika mereka berpikir bahwa tidak mungkin untuk mengkompres sebanyak itu, saya melampirkan gambar file itu. Saya harap itu menjawab semua pertanyaan itu.

enter image description here


31
2017-09-10 11:13


asal


Saya harus bertanya - mengapa tidak beralih ke NTFS? FAT32 adalah sistem file kuno dan kuno. - Simon Sheehan
Anda dapat mengkonversi dari Fat32 ke NTFS di tempat tetapi jika ada yang salah maka terlalu buruk => mengembalikan dari cadangan. Jadi Anda akan membutuhkan cadangan 160GB untuk cadangan. sevenforums.com/tutorials/… - ta.speot.is
@Kashif: Saya penasaran dengan format video apa yang Anda gunakan yang sangat tidak efisien sehingga kompresi RAR dapat menghilangkan lebih dari 75% data. - James P
Solusi termudah, termurah, dan teraman adalah stik USB 16 GB. - MSalters
10 menit. Screencast? Mengapa tidak reencode saat membuka ritsleting? Seperti: unrar.exe p -inul bigCast.rar | ffmpeg -i - -acodec libvorbis -ab 128k -ac 2 -vcodec libx264 -preset slow -crf 22 -threads 0 our-final-product.mkv - Rekin


Jawaban:


Tidak ada cara Anda dapat melewati batas 4GB dari FAT32 Filesystem, karena FAT32 memaksakan batasan ini berdasarkan desain. Sistem file ini memiliki file pembatasan alami untuk ukuran file maksimum yang bisa ditangani, yaitu 4GB.

Dan ya, saya belum menemukan alat apa pun yang membagi file video saat membuka ritsletingnya.


Solusi untuk ini jika Anda melakukannya TIDAK ingin mengkonversi ke NTFS adalah:

  • Dapatkan drive eksternal dengan filesystem NTFS di atasnya.

  • Ekstrak file Video Anda di sana.

  • Kemudian gunakan perangkat lunak pemisahan video untuk membaginya dalam beberapa bagian, lalu salin ke sistem file FAT32 Anda.


52
2017-09-10 11:27



Saya akan merekomendasikan drive flash 16GB murah, diformat ke NTFS - Jake Wilson
Sebenarnya itu adalah 4 GB - 1 byte (2 ^ 32 - 1 byte). - Mister Smith
@MisterSmith jika Anda akan bertele-tele tentang hal itu, secara teknis itu 4GiB -1 byte - seperti 4GB adalah 4 * 10 ^ 9 byte - JRaymond
Bagaimana dengan ramdisk, bukan HDD eksternal? - Marek Sebera
@MarekSebera Sepertinya tidak mungkin komputer yang menggunakan FAT32 sebagai filesystem utamanya akan memiliki 9 GB memori gratis .. - Brendan Long


Anda dapat mencoba memainkan file RAR (sic!) Dengan pemutar media VLC. Itu memang memiliki dukungan internal untuk RAR. Ini hanya akan berfungsi jika RAR Anda tidak dienkripsi. Saya tidak tahu bagian internal implementasi VLC tetapi saya pikir VLC tidak membuat file sementara, maka ini mungkin berhasil.
EDIT2: tidak akan berfungsi dengan arsip yang dikompresi, tetapi harus bekerja dengan multi-volume RAR.

EDIT:
Tetapi jika Anda ingin mengakses file asli dan memainkannya tidak cukup: Pasang file RAR dengan WinMount http://www.winmount.com sebagai drive virtual.
EDIT2: Tidak berfungsi, berhenti setelah sekitar 4GB (diuji oleh penanya)

EDIT3:
OK Saya baru ingat bahwa Microsoft Virtual PC dapat melakukan multi-volume VHD pada FAT32. Terkait: http://www.k2underground.com/blogs/blacktop/archive/2009/06/26/microsoft-virtual-pc-and-fat32-disks.aspx
Perlu diingat bahwa Anda tidak dapat menggunakan VHD tanpa MS Virtual PC. Untuk menggunakan atau membukanya dengan perangkat lunak lain, mereka harus bergabung terlebih dahulu. Ini sedikit berlebihan hanya untuk membuka file tetapi Anda mungkin mencobanya. Namun saya belum menguji ini pada PC Windows 7 baru saya hanya pada PC lama saya dengan WinXP.


37
2017-09-10 16:20



Jika ini berhasil, ini adalah jawaban terbaik untuk masalah yang diberikan. - Chad Harrison
Beberapa hal lain untuk dicoba: v12pwr.com/RARFileSource dan shapeshifter.se/code/vlc-unrar . Saya telah berhasil dengan VLC asli unrar, vlc-unrar dan sumber file rar. sumber file rar sejauh ini adalah tingkat keberhasilan tertinggi, dalam pengalaman saya. - user606723
Sebenarnya, sebagian besar opsi ini tidak akan berfungsi jika arsip rar dikompresi, afaik. - user606723
Winmount memiliki masalah yang sama ... memberikan kesalahan ketika selesai dengan setengah dari file (sekitar 4 gb) - Kashif
Isaac: tetapi VLC dapat membuka file RAR (2GB)? - Konerak


Anda dapat mem-boot distribusi langsung linux dan me-mount sistem file Anda. Lalu lari

7z -so e file.rar | split -b 3500M

Dengan cara itu Anda berakhir dengan file video split pada partisi FAT Anda. Saya tidak tahu apakah ada pemain yang bisa benar-benar menampilkan file.


22
2017-09-10 11:34



hmm, Anda mungkin lebih beruntung mengubahnya menjadi 3 file film dengan alat yang sesuai mungkin? - Journeyman Geek♦
Benar. Dari pada split Anda bisa menyalurkannya ffmpeg. Tapi itu tidak termasuk dalam lingkup pertanyaan ini. Jawaban ini harus menunjukkan cara alternatif yang tidak melibatkan beralih ke NTFS. OP bertanggung jawab untuk melakukan sesuatu yang berguna dengan file terpisah. - Marco
Saya ragu ada alasan Anda tidak bisa melakukan ini di Windows. gnuwin32.sourceforge.net/packages/coreutils.htm - user606723
Saya pikir menginstal split pada windows mungkin akan menjadi pilihan yang paling sederhana, sejauh hanya membelah file berjalan. Beberapa pemutar video yang lebih baik (VLC) mungkin dapat menangani file video terpisah. - nynexman4464


10 menit. Screencast? Ini mungkin dienkode dengan buruk (atau bahkan tidak sama sekali).

Mengapa tidak reencode saat membuka ritsleting? Tidak perlu drive eksternal. Selama 10 menit. Anda mungkin bisa berakhir dengan ukuran file sekitar 100mb.

Dengan asumsi Command Line Windows Anda dapat mencoba:

unrar.exe p -inul bigCast.rar |   ^
 ffmpeg -i -                      ^
 -acodec libvorbis -ab 128k -ac 2 ^
 -vcodec libx264                  ^
 -preset slow -crf 22             ^
 -threads 0 smallCast.mkv 

Itu unrar p menginstruksikan rar untuk mencetak konten ke STDOUT. Daripada dibaca kembali oleh FFmpeg -i -. Itu ^ karakter adalah karakter pelarian baris dari Windows .bat format file.

Anda bisa mendapatkan FFmpeg dari Situs Zeranoe FFmpeg Builds. Untuk kesederhanaan pilih yang statis.


14
2017-09-11 06:08



itu tidak berfungsi dengan baik. saya baru mendapat satu klip dari 1:08 menit. dan ketika saya menjalankannya, itu hanya klip beberapa detik. - Kashif
ide cerdas dan saya yakin itu bisa berhasil dengan menggunakan ffmpeg params yang benar (jika Anda punya waktu untuk menemukannya) - Sedat Kapanoglu
Ada kemungkinan cacat - file yang diekstrak harus ditentukan di suatu tempat. Saya akan memeriksanya - Rekin


FAT32 tidak mendukung file yang lebih besar dari 4 GB, sehingga Anda tidak dapat membuat file yang lebih besar dari itu pada setiap filesystem FAT32. Sistem operasi apa yang Anda gunakan? Di Windows Anda dapat mengonversi FAT32 ke NTFS dengan cepat menggunakan convert.exe (menggantikan D: dengan huruf drive Anda yang sebenarnya):

convert D: /fs:ntfs

Edit: Mengutip dari artikel MSKB yang disebutkan sebelumnya tentang convert.exe:

Catatan Meskipun kemungkinan korupsi atau kehilangan data selama konversi sangat minim, kami menyarankan Anda melakukan pencadangan data pada volume yang ingin Anda konversi sebelum Anda memulai konversi.


12
2017-09-10 11:33



Ingat untuk selalu membuat cadangan sebelum Anda melakukan hal semacam ini. - Baarn
Saya menggunakan Win7. tetapi jika saya menggunakan convert maka akan memformat seluruh partisi saya. dan ini bukan yang saya inginkan. - Kashif
Menggunakan alat konversi tidak menghapus isinya. Namun, ini masalah praktik yang baik untuk tetap menyimpan cadangan. - PhonicUK
@Kashif mengapa Anda ingin menggunakan FAT32 dengan win7? NTFS adalah sistem file yang jauh lebih baik baik dalam mendukung file besar maupun keamanan dan stabilitas (masalah kurang dengan korupsi data). - Alan Barber
Saya terkejut Windows 7 bahkan memungkinkan Anda memiliki partisi sistem FAT32. - Alan B


Anda bisa menggunakan Partition Magic, yang memungkinkan Anda untuk mempartisi ulang drive tanpa merusak data, sehingga Anda membuat partisi ntfs 12gb, unzip file Anda kemudian mengkode ulang dengan ffmpeg atau alat pengodean ulang lainnya kembali ke partisi fat32 Anda kemudian mengembalikan partisi kerja 12gb ke FAT32 drive ... panjang lebar, tetapi harus bekerja


4
2017-09-10 16:11





Sangat tidak mungkin untuk membuat file yang lebih besar dari 4GB dalam volume FAT32. Satu-satunya cara untuk memecahkan masalah Anda adalah

  1. mengkonversi format partisi Anda ke exFAT atau NTFS atau format lain yang mendukung file besar
  2. Perlakukan file rar Anda sebagai aliran - ini mungkin mungkin dalam teori tetapi saya tidak tahu implementasi apa pun dari ini.

4
2017-09-11 01:53



Saya bertanya-tanya mengapa exFAT tidak ada di antara jawaban lainnya. Pertanyaannya adalah jika Microsoft memiliki dukungan untuk melakukan upgrade di tempat dari FAT32 ke exFAT. - Nathan Adams
exFAT adalah properti dan kurang dukungan. Tentu saja M $ merekomendasikan kami untuk meng-upgrade ke exFAT untuk penyimpanan yang dapat dilepas seperti Flash Drive dan kartu SD untuk menghindari kerugian yang disebabkan oleh fitur jurnal NTFS, tetapi ini bukan hanya versi baru FAT32 - itu hampir sistem file baru. Selama bertahun-tahun FAT32 banyak digunakan, hampir semua perangkat dan program mendukungnya. Namun, exFAT hanya diketahui sebagai dukungan di Windows XP SP1 nanti, dan dalam sistem UNIX-like, hanya Mac OS X dan implementasi Fuse yang diketahui mendukungnya. - Lingfeng Xiong
FWIW, di sinilah untuk mengunduh Paket pembaruan driver sistem file exFAT Microsoft untuk versi 32-dan 64-bit Windows XP dan Windows Server 2003. Mendukung ukuran volume dan file maksimum teoritis hingga 64 ZB (itu benar, ZettaBytes, yang masing-masing 1 miliar TeraBytes). - martineau


Jawaban terbaik dan terbaik adalah tidak. Anda tidak bisa, alasan -> pencipta sistem file FAT32 telah menerapkan batasan pada ukuran maksimum file yang dapat ditangani (4GB).

Meskipun banyak pengguna telah menjawabnya sebelumnya, satu-satunya hal yang dapat saya tambahkan adalah itu berarti selain mengubah drive Anda ke NTFS atau menyalin file itu ke drive pena yang diformat dalam sistem NTFS dan kemudian mengekstraksi, tidak dapat berfungsi, karena itu adalah OS yang menyimpan data dalam file / lokasi / folder sementara untuk tujuan sementara, yang tidak dapat lagi melewati batas 4GB.

Cara termudah adalah dengan membeli drive pena dan uncompress data Anda di atasnya.

Sumber daya: - Pengalaman luas dengan OS Windows


0
2017-09-11 03:19



mohon kurangi penggunaan Anda berani format, tidak perlu berlebihan. Itu tidak meningkatkan postingan Anda - Sathya♦


Kamu bisa konversikan FAT32 Anda ke NTFS tanpa kehilangan data Anda dengan metode berikut untuk transfer 4gb Anda

Di Windows,

  • klik Mulai -> Jalankan
  • ketik cmd 
  • lalu ketikkan mengkonversi c: / fs: ntfs (tergantung pada nama drive Anda, dalam kasus saya C:)

Untuk ini untuk menjalankan Anda perlu meng-unmount disk yang ingin Anda konversi. Untuk ini, cukup reboot komputer dan jangan lakukan apa pun selain mencoba mengonversi sistem file. Jika Anda masih mendapatkan kesalahan itu, boot ulang ke mode aman dan lakukan lagi. Konversi tidak benar-benar terjadi saat itu. Ini akan mereboot komputer dan kemudian menjalankan proses konversi sebelum beban OS yang benar.


-1
2017-09-11 11:10